| Reverse description | The sacred covered wagon (apene) of Artemis Ephesia, depicted in three-quarter perspective being drawn by two mules to the right, the canopied shrine-cart ornamented with columns and a pediment visible at its rear, evoking the ceremonial procession of the cult image from the city to the sacred grove at Ortygia. The Greek legend is arranged in two registers around the type, reading in the upper field and lower exergue. |
| Reverse script | Log in to see details |
| Reverse lettering | ΑΠΗΝΗ ΙΕΡΑ ΕΦΕϹΙΩΝ (Translation: sacred cart, of the Ephesians) |
